Term:Thioperamide
go back to main search page
Accession:CHEBI:81391 term browser browse the term
Definition:A primary aliphatic amine that has formula C15H24N4S.
Synonyms:related_synonym: Formula=C15H24N4S;   InChI=1S/C15H24N4S/c20-15(18-13-4-2-1-3-5-13)19-8-6-12(7-9-19)14-10-16-11-17-14/h10-13H,1-9H2,(H,16,17)(H,18,20);   InChIKey=QKDDJDBFONZGBW-UHFFFAOYSA-N;   SMILES=S=C(NC1CCCCC1)N1CCC(CC1)c1c[nH]cn1
 xref: CAS:106243-16-7;   KEGG:C17933;   LINCS:LSM-3426
 xref_mesh: MESH:C052075
